The need for a collaboration between the public health system (PHS) nurses and the occupational nurses from occupational risk prevention services (ORPS) was made evident during the Covid-19 pandemic. In Catalonia, several examples of beforementioned necessity were seen. This document analyses the experience both PHS nurses and ORPS nurses had during the vaccination program of a meat industry workers. It was concluded that coordination and synchronization between both parts is, not only possible, but also key in bettering health markers at a community level. Planning and intervention from an occupational standpoint have proven effective and opens the door to future collaborations between occupational nurses and other nursing specialties.
